The Wellmont Theater

The Wellmont Theater, located off Bloomfield Avenue in Montclair, NJ, built in 1922 as a legitimate theater and converted to a motion picture theater in 1929, Thomas Edison, inventor of motion pictures, attended movies at the Wellmont. Jennifer Chalsty Planetarium

Liberty Science Center is home to the Jennifer Chalsty Planetarium, the biggest planetarium in the Western Hemisphere. This stunning space boasts a resolution of 88 million pixels, a lighting system that can produce over 281 trillion colors, and new speakers capable of producing 30,000 watts of digital sound.

State Theatre New Jersey

The historic State Theatre, now a performing arts center, was originally built in 1921 as a vaudeville and silent film palace. Today, State Theatre New Jersey continues to flourish as the centerpiece and premier venue for the New Brunswick arts community with a diverse roster of entertainment, including international orchestras, Broadway, comedy, dance, pop, rock, family events, and more.

Delsea Drive-In Theatre

The Delsea Drive-In was built in 1949, closed in 1987, and reopened in 2004. Located in Vineland, New Jersey, it is New Jersey's only drive-in movie theatre. It is less than a one hour drive from Atlantic City, Philadelphia, and Delaware.
